异构机群系统上带返回信息的可分负载多轮调度算法  被引量:4

A Multi-Round Scheduling Algorithm for Divisible Workloads with Return Messages on Heterogeneous Cluster Computing Systems

在线阅读下载全文

作  者:钟诚[1] 李显宁[1] 

机构地区:[1]广西大学计算机与电子信息学院,南宁530004

出  处:《计算机研究与发展》2008年第z1期99-104,共6页Journal of Computer Research and Development

基  金:国家自然科学基金项目(60563003)

摘  要:针对处理机具有不同的计算速度、通信能力的异构机群计算环境,以及实际应用中许多问题的求解在处理完任务后向中心处理机节点返回处理结果信息的情形,通过允许计算和通信操作重叠执行,采取FIFO调度策略和多次并行分配计算任务的方法,提出一种带返回结果信息的调度轮数可变的可分负载多轮调度算法.实验结果表明,该算法对于处理具有返回结果信息的应用的调度性能优于UMR可分负载多轮调度算法,并且可以获得近似最优的调度轮数.By implementing the overlapped execution of computation and communication and applying FIFO strategy and the multiple parallel distribution task techniques, a multi-round algorithm with return messages and changeable scheduling rounds for scheduling divisible workloads is presented on the heterogeneous cluster computing systems in which the processors have different computing speeds and communication capabilities. The experiment results on the cluster of personal computers indicate that the presented algorithm not only obtains better scheduling time length than the existing algorithms for scheduling of divisible applications with return messages, but also can achieve an asymptotically optimal number of scheduling rounds.

关 键 词:异构机群系统 任务调度 并行算法 返回信息 可分负载 

分 类 号:TP338.6[自动化与计算机技术—计算机系统结构] TP301.6[自动化与计算机技术—计算机科学与技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象